Web7. Social Awareness. Being in tune to others’ emotions is an essential interpersonal skill. This dictates how many of your other interpersonal skills should function. When we are concentrated on our own projects and success, it is easy to close ourselves off from others’ problems or concerns. WebAug 9, 2024 · Below are some essential examples of teamwork skills that you can highlight on your resume to set yourself apart from the competition. 1. Respect. Respect is a vital characteristic of any healthy team, and provides a strong basis for productive collaboration. Being respectful of your peers helps build relationships and a sense of trust.
